00:00London Mayor Sir Sadiq Khan is spending an extra £20 million worth of funding to encourage
00:06more people to use buses. Transport for London will use the fund for what has been described
00:12as fares innovation, which may include reducing fares at certain times and even making some
00:18services completely free when they first launch. Bus passenger numbers fell for the first time
00:24since the pandemic last year, which London's transport watchdog said was down to sluggish
00:29bus speeds. The Mayor's annual budget was approved by the London Assembly on Thursday. The Mayor
00:36is working towards his target for 80% of trips in London to be made by walking, cycling and
00:42public transport by 2041.
